The 72 hours' s clinical effect observation on bilevel positive airway pressure ventilation in the patients of chronic obstructive pulmonary disease complicated with respiratory failure

Guo Jun-hu

Open publisher page 0 citations

Abstract

Objective To explore the effect of bilevel positive airway pressure ventilation(BiPAP) on chronic obstructive pulmonary disease(COPD) complicated with respiratory failure. Methods According to whether or not giving BiPAP, all of 120 patients selected were divided into treatment group and control group. Arterial blood gas of the two groups, observed the adverse reactions were analyzed and outcomes of the two groups were compared. Results(1)The treatment group's power of hydrogen(pH), arterial partial pressure of oxygen(PaO2), partial pressure of arterial carbon dioxide(PaCO2), arterial oxygen saturation(SaO2), heart rate(HR) and resparitory rate(RR)at the same time after treatment were better than control group, and the differences of the curative effect were significant(P0.05).(2)The treatment group had adverse reactions to appear, but can cooperate and tolerance, the control group had no obvious adverse reaction occurred.(3)The effective rate of treatment group was obviously significantly higher than that of control group(P0.05). Conclusion BiPAP is an effective treatment method on COPD complicated with respiratory failure, easy to tolerance, and can effectively improve the prognosis, should be early applicated.
